Berkeley - July 7, East Bay Photobloggers Photostroll and Psychogeography Walk

Date:
Thursday, July 07, 2005
Time:
6:30 PM - 9:30 PM
Event Type:
Other
Organizer/Author:
HiMY SYeD [http://www.Photopia.TYO.ca]
Location Details:
Right near the 51 bus stop on 4th street at University, in front of Spengers Grotto, Thursday the 7th at 6:30 pm

Hello IndyBay,

On Thursday July 7th, Berkeley Resident Photoblogger Valerie J. Cochran of yourwaitressphotos and yours truly of photopia will be meeting in Berkeley for the first ever East Bay Photobloggers Photostroll.

We'd like to invite you and anyone you know to come out for a nice evening taking pictures with fellow photobloggers and exploring Berkeley a bit.

http://yourwaitressblog.blogspot.com/2005/07/two-in-july.html

We're meeting at 6:30 pm right at the north east corner of 4th and University in front of Spenger's Grotto and just where the 51 bus stops. Plenty of parking across the street.

An easy leisurely stroll from this industrial part of Berkeley to the Pier to capture the sunset an hour or so after we begin our walk.

We're combining the practice of phototaking [art] by photobloggers with the principles of urban exploration [action] known as a psychogeography. Hence the arts + action category for this calendar listing.
